SQLite是一款轻量级的数据库管理系统,它以其小巧的体积、卓越的性能和强大的功能而闻名。在众多数据库管理系统中,SQLite因其简单易用、跨平台的特点,在嵌入式系统、移动应用、个人项目等领域得到了广...
SQLite是一款轻量级的数据库管理系统,它以其小巧的体积、卓越的性能和强大的功能而闻名。在众多数据库管理系统中,SQLite因其简单易用、跨平台的特点,在嵌入式系统、移动应用、个人项目等领域得到了广泛的应用。本文将深入探讨SQLite的特点、优势以及如何在日常开发中使用它。
SQLite是一款自包含、无服务器的数据库引擎,不需要独立的守护进程或服务器进程。它的核心库是公共域的,并且是使用C语言编写的,因此可以轻松地集成到各种编程语言中。SQLite的特点包括:
与传统的数据库系统相比,SQLite具有以下优势:
以下是一些SQLite的基本操作,包括创建数据库、创建表、插入数据、查询数据等。
CREATE DATABASE mydatabase;CREATE TABLE employees ( id INTEGER PRIMARY KEY, name TEXT NOT NULL, age INTEGER, department TEXT
);INSERT INTO employees (name, age, department) VALUES ('John Doe', 30, 'HR');SELECT * FROM employees WHERE age > 25;除了基本的数据管理功能外,SQLite还提供了一些扩展功能,例如:
为了更好地使用SQLite,以下是一些最佳实践:
SQLite是一款功能强大、易于使用的数据库管理系统。无论是在个人项目还是商业应用中,SQLite都是一个值得考虑的选择。通过本文的介绍,相信您对SQLite有了更深入的了解,并能够将其应用于实际项目中。